I just purchased an alpine car stereo and am considering installing it on my 2005 base unit prius. Question 1) will I be able to use the steering wheel buttons to control and change the music? 2) will anything else be messed up if I replace the stereo? ( temperature buttons not working..) 3) if so, what can I do so in the end, I have an alpine stereo in my base unit prius with all of the steering buttons working?
since you have a base model, all you really need is a metra axxess interface for the steering wheel buttons and an adapter harness from scosche which has a 68 ohm resistor made into it. I would contact crutchfield for the correct parts.

the one I got was scosche kit from ebay. it had the bezel and adapter harness w/ 68 ohm resistor installed.
The resistor is needed to terminate a data bus. Since its included as part of the adapter harness, you won't need to do anything additional for everything to work correctly.
the 68 ohm resistor probably isn't included with the tato, you need to check the instructions to see if it is. if it ain't, do a forum search to find out how to install it yourself, or buy the scosche adapter harness from ebay.
